Imports In 2023, Ethiopia imported $66.5k in Crude Petroleum, becoming the 105th largest importer of Crude Petroleum in the world. At the same year, Crude Petroleum was the 928th most imported product in Ethiopia. Ethiopia imports Crude Petroleum primarily from: United Arab Emirates ($66.5k).
